What the upgrade delivers
Why Upgrade
to EC Fans
Lower Energy Use
Higher efficiency EC motors reduce energy consumption. Savings can be modelled against existing systems before upgrade.
Higher Reliability
No belts or pulleys. Fewer moving parts means fewer failures and lower maintenance.
Better Control
Direct BMS or 0–10V control gives accurate speed adjustment and improved part-load efficiency.
Longer Asset Life
Retrofit EC upgrades extend AHU life without replacing the full unit or casing.
Redundancy
Dual fan configurations available where system requirements demand a backup option.

How it works
From initial appointment to
restored operations
Discuss your requirements
Talk through your system setup, existing fan types, and targets. We confirm feasibility and what an upgrade could deliver before any site visit.
- Feasibility confirmed upfront
- Energy saving potential discussed
- No commitment required
Site survey
We visit site to audit your existing fan sets, record motor type and current power draw, and produce an energy model with projected savings and payback assessment.
- Motor type and consumption recorded
- Energy model produced
- Recommendations from our engineers
Fan selection
EC fans are selected to match the existing airflow duty, static pressure, and speed range. Controls integration is specified at the same time.
- Matched to existing duty
- Ziehl-Abegg, ebm-papst, Systemair
- BMS interface specified
Installation
The existing fan and motor assembly is removed and the EC unit installed. Electrical supply, controls wiring, commissioning, and airflow verification all included.
- Existing fan set fully removed
- Electrical and controls wired
- Airflow and speed verified on completion

Common questions
Frequently Asked Questions
In the vast majority of cases, yes. EC plug fans can replace belt-drive or direct-drive AC fan sets in most AHU configurations. We confirm suitability at the audit stage before any commitment is made.
No. The retrofit upgrades the fan set within the existing AHU casing. The unit remains in place and the existing ductwork connections and services stay intact, which is what makes it a cost-effective alternative to full replacement.
EC motors are significantly more efficient than AC induction motors, particularly at part load. The actual saving depends on your current motor type and operating hours. We model this against your consumption before you commit to any works.
A single fan set replacement typically takes one day on site. Where multiple sets are being upgraded, we stagger works to keep ventilation running throughout, or complete during a planned shutdown.
We can connect to a manual potentiometer for simple speed control, or we supply a 0–10V wire that can be configured for BMS integration. BMS connection to be made by others.
